Abstract:
The present invention relates to a new type of metabolizable flower-like gold nanodandelion (GND), which possesses features: (1) large scale green synthesis with high monodispersity and a circa 100% yield; (2) cellular/physiological degradability; (3) precision control of the shape, petal number and size; (4) highly efficient radiotheranostics encompassing better enhanced CT contrast and pronounced x-ray induced ROS generation than conventional spherical AuNP.
